Output 28ed5bedf3b59b646de32effa65cc04e2c5d0903d3a121d9bc2e51ec73cd58dd:2

value
6080836
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4c2760c9dac74cf4a184b4510fff7eb340744cc6 OP_EQUAL
address
38dgTADwBuikcdBxDAaeDCjPNnjL3w5K3R
transaction
28ed5bedf3b59b646de32effa65cc04e2c5d0903d3a121d9bc2e51ec73cd58dd
spent
true